웹모아
웹모아[회원가입] 로그인 / 회원가입   검색     



  
버턴관련테그
 


[RE] Label 태그를 Image로 하기
  2009-02-15 13:07:33 댓글:(0)   조회:7369

<pre>
ie에서 label태그를 텍스트가 아닌 이미지로 쓸 경우의 버그

<input id="txt1" type="checkbox"> 
<label for="txt1">label TEXT</label> 


위 코드처럼 label TEXT란 글자를 label태그로 감싼 후 checkbox의 id와 label 태그의 for값을 매칭시켜주면 아래의 예시와 같이 checkbox와 텍스트는 서로 연동되어져 동작하게 됩니다. 

텍스트에 클릭을 해도 체크박스의 체크여부를 설정할 수 있습니다. 

 


--------------------------------------------------------------------------------


 

그러나 label TEXT란 텍스트 대신 image형태로 처리하게 되면 IE의 경우는 label본연의 기능이 동작하지 않습니다. 
(버그일까요? ) 

IE사용자 분들은 아래 예시를 통해 확인해보실수 있습니다. 


이럴 경우 간단한 Javascript를 통해서 label 태그의 기능을 사용할수 있습니다. 
(IE일경우만 동작하는 스크립트 입니다.)

 
<input id="img2" type="checkbox"> 
<label for="img2" onclick="if(navigator.appVersion.indexOf(’MSIE’) != -1){img2.click()}">
<img src="이미지경로" style="cursor:pointer">
</label>
</pre>

실행해보기   (실행2)







 
댓글쓰기는 회원(로그인 하신분) 이상 가능합니다.


댓글 (0)


버턴관련테그
페이지: 1 / 3   


    label 태그 9797
   [RE] Label 태그를 7370
    Select 꾸미기 optg(홈마스타) 7459
    체크박스라디오버튼체크유무검사(홈마스타) 8290
    input type="fil(홈마스타) 7590
      [RE] input type(홈마스타) 7445
      [RE] input type(홈마스타) 7388
    input 버턴의 모양(홈마스타) 7158
    중보입력 방지 루틴(홈마스타) 8556
    파일업로드 버턴을 이미지로(홈마스타) 621

[1]  [2]  [3]  

복수단어 검색은 공백(space)로 구분해 주세요. 1



 
최근 글
[손님]





인기 글
[손님]